The refugio has long been a dream of El Lago del Bosque.  The refugio has been developed to give villagers the experience of living in the "real" bosque. At the moment, the program is 18 hours  consisting of survival skills, team building and an overnight stay on our current site.   What is even more unique about this program is the fact El Lago del Bosque is fortunate to have an experienced outdoor education teacher from Argentina. Some of the photos you see below will reflect this cultural component, other photos will show universal skills such as orienteering.  The groups that wish to participate in this program do so by cabin.

The dream is to have this program develop into one that will stand alone. We hope to be able to offer this in the near future once we move to our new village site at Wilder Forest in Stillwater, Minnesota.
